Hutton and Naughton set for loan moves

Both Alan Hutton and Kyle Naughton are in talks with loan moves away from White Hart Lane on transfer deadline day.

Hutton has found it difficult to replace Vedran Corluka from the right-back slot, after the Croatian has impressed and made the position his own this season.

Sunderland have made him their number one target to solve their problematic right-back slot, with the defender thought to want to move closer to his native Scotland.

Hutton is currently believed to be under-going a medical today, ahead of a switch tot he Stadium of Light, with a permanent deal a possibility if he impresses during his time there.

Naughton is also set for a loan switch, with Middlesbrough supposedly keen on taking the youngster for the remainder of the season.

Redknapp is thought to be keen on allowing Naughton to go out on loan to gain experience, as he has yet to make any sort of impression on the first-team.

Redknapp said, “There may be one or two things going on. I think Alan Hutton has gone up to Sunderland today on loan.

“Kyle Naughton might be going to Middlesbrough on loan.”

This will only leave Vedran Corluka as the only recognised right-back in the Tottenham squad however, so it remains to be seen whether Redknapp is planning any new cover for the Croatian.
